Handover for ShrinkRay, the batch image-resizing CLI. Release 2.3 is tagged and tested. Worker pool sizing and output format defaults changed this cycle — see the diff in the release branch. No open blockers; one flaky test on the WebP path is quarantined. Before you cut the release, verify the packaged defaults match what's below.

settings of yadug-baduf:
[wenael]
port = 5000
region = south-4
host = wenael.zemvarsys.corp
timeout_ms = 5000
retries = 7

# Flaglight Rollouts — Approvals

Quick version for on-call: any rollout touching more than 5% of traffic needs an approval in Flaglight before the ramp continues. Kill switches don't need approval — just flip them and note it in the incident channel. Scheduled ramps pause automatically if error budget burns hot. If you're stuck at 2 a.m. with a pending approval, there's one person authorized to override, and that's the approver below.

account owner for tagep-bafof: Norael Gilax Juleth

Ticket #—Vault lockout blocking GratiPost receipt mailer deploy. The donation-receipt mailer for the Harrowby Foundation rollout can't fetch its SMTP credentials because the Lockbin vault sealed itself after three failed token renewals overnight. Since you're new: don't retry the token, that extends the lockout. Instead, unseal manually from the ops bastion using the unseal workflow documented in the GratiPost onboarding doc, section 4. The unseal prompt will ask for the team recovery credential. Use the passphrase that follows.

strongbox words: holax-rusax-jorath-aldeth

## Break-Glass: PixHoard Image Cache

New folks: if the PixHoard image cache leaks memory and OOMs the Renner nodes, don't wait for approvals. Restart via the break-glass account, file an incident, and notify the cache owner. Access is audited. The break-glass account unlocks with the recovery passphrase below.

recovery phrase for kagaf-yajof: fraax-quenwyn-lamion